What Are the Early Signs of Thyroid Cancer?

Early signs of thyroid cancer can be subtle and may often be overlooked. One of the most common early symptoms is a lump or nodule in the neck, which can be felt through the skin. This lump may grow slowly over time and may not cause pain initially.
